Antworten auf Ihre häufigsten Fragen

Wie muss ich vorgehen, um eigene Nameserver (Primary und Secondary) zu nutzen?

(English version below)

Wie muss ich vorgehen, um eigene Nameserver (Primary und Secondary) zu nutzen?

Vorteile

Mit dieser Konfiguration hat man zwei eigene DNS-Namen. Dadurch werden die Domain-Updates vereinfacht, weil für alle Domains auf dem Server einheitlich den Namen des Plesk-Servers und des Secondary Nameservers nutzen kann.

Voraussetzung

Sie nutzen einen eigenen Server mit Plesk und möchten für Ihre Domains einen zweiten (Secondary) Nameserver verwenden, um Ihre Domains zu konnektieren. Hier erklären wir, wie Sie vorgehen müssen.
Sie benötigen:

  • einen eigenen Server (z.B. Virtual Server oder Dedicated Server) mit Plesk
  • einen zweiten Server, entweder
    • einen zweiten Server mit Plesk oder
    • einen zweiten (kleinen) Server mit Linux (z.B. Debian) ohne Plesk, z.B. Virtual Server 10.0 - 1vCPU | 2GB RAM | 40GB SSD. Diese Lösung funktioniert nur, wenn der eigene Server ebenfalls Linux verwendet.

Der zweite Server (ab hier "Secondary Nameserver" genannt) sollte zur besseren Redundanz an einem anderen Standort gehostet sein als der Plesk-Server (z.B. USA, wenn Plesk-Server in Europa).

Secondary Nameserver mit Plesk: Einrichtung auf dem Plesk-Server

  1. Für die Nutzung des Secondary Nameservers benötigen Sie einen Hostnamen für den Secondary Nameserver. Wir empfehlen, dazu einen Hostnamen analog zu ns2.nur-ein-beispiel.de" zu nutzen.
    Erzeugen Sie dazu in den DNS-Einstellungen Ihrer Domain einen neuen A-Record, der auf die IP-Adresse des Secondary Nameservers verweist.


Secondary Nameserver mit Plesk: Einrichtung auf dem Secondary Nameserver

  1. Richten Sie die Domain in Ihrem Plesk analog zu Ihrem anderen Plesk-Server ein
     
  2. Klicken Sie in "Hosting & DNS > DNS" auf die Schaltfläche "In sekundären Server verwandeln".
    Klicken Sie dann auf "Eintrag hinzufügen" und geben Sie dort die IP-Adresse des Primary Nameservers (des anderen Plesk-Servers) an.
     
  3. In den allgemeinen DNS-Einstellungen finden Sie unter "Tools & Settings/Tools & Einstellungen > DNS Settings/DNS-Einstellungen" den Punkt "Transfer Restrictions Template/Transferbeschränkungen-Template". Damit Ihr Secondary Nameserver die DNS-Einstellungen von Ihrem Server übertragen darf, tragen Sie dort die IP-Adresse Ihres Primary Nameservers ein.

Diese drei Schritte genügen bei einem Secondary Nameserver mit Plesk, um die Einrichtung des Secondary Nameservers abzuschließen. Bei einer Domainkonnektierung können Sie nun den Hostnamen Ihres Plesk-Servers als Primary Nameserver und Ihren Secondary Nameserver verwenden.

Secondary Nameserver ohne Plesk: Einrichtung auf dem Plesk-Server

  1. Installation der Erweiterung "Slave DNS Manager" über den Punkt "Erweiterungen"
     
  2. Öffnen Sie die installierte Erweiterung und klicken Sie auf "Add Slave"
     
  3. Fügen Sie unter "Slave DNS IP address" die IP-Adresse Ihres Secondary Nameserver ein
     
  4. Lassen Sie das Fenster geöffnet, während Sie den Secondary Nameserver konfigurieren
     
  5. Wenn der Secondary Nameserver konfiguriert ist (s.u.) beenden Sie die Konfiguration mit "OK".

Secondary Nameserver ohne Plesk: Einrichtung auf dem Secondary Nameserver

Die folgenden Befehle sind auf einem Server mit Debian 12 getestet worden, bei anderen Linux-Distributionen können die Befehle und auch Konfigurationsdateien geringfügig ggf. abweichen.

  1. Installieren Sie BIND:
    apt install bind9
     
  2. In /etc/bind/named.conf.options ergänzen Sie folgende Zeile in der Options-Direktive:

    allow-new-zones yes;
     

  3. In /etc/bind/named.conf.local fügen Sie den folgenden Inhalt ein:

    key "rndc-key-IP.OF.PLESK.SERVER" {
      algorithm hmac-md5;
      secret "
    YOUR-SECRET";
    };

    controls {
      inet * port 953 allow {
    IP.OF.PLESK.SERVER; 127.0.0.1; } keys { "rndc-key-IP.OF.PLESK.SERVER"; };
    };


    Ersetzen Sie "IP.OF.PLESK.SERVER" mit der IP Ihres Plesk-Servers und "YOUR-SECRET" mit dem Wert, der im Konfigurationsfenster auf dem Plesk-Server unter "Secret" eingetragen ist. 
     

  4. Starten Sie bind neu, z.B. so:

    systemctl restart named.service
     

Der Secondary Nameserver ist nun abgeschlossen und die Konfiguration auf dem Plesk-Server kann mit "OK" abgeschlossen werden (s.o.).

Bei einer Domainkonnektierung können Sie nun den Hostnamen Ihres Plesk-Servers als Primary Nameserver und Ihren Secondary Nameserver verwenden.


What do I have to do to use my own name servers (primary and secondary)?

Advantages

With this configuration, you have two separate DNS names. This simplifies domain updates because the name of the Plesk server and the secondary name server can be used uniformly for all domains on the server.

Requirements

You use your own server with Plesk and would like to use a second (secondary) name server for your domains in order to connect your domains. Here we explain how to proceed.
You will need

  • your own server (e.g. Virtual Server or Dedicated Server) with Plesk
  • a second server either
    • a second server with Plesk or
    • a second (small) server with Linux (e.g. Debian) without Plesk, e.g. Virtual Server 10.0 - 1vCPU | 2GB RAM | 40GB SSD. This solution only works if your own server also uses Linux.

The second server (called "Secondary Nameserver" from here on) should be hosted at a different location than the Plesk server (e.g. USA, if Plesk server in Europe) for better redundancy.

Secondary Nameserver with Plesk: Setup on the Plesk server

  1. To use the secondary name server, you need a host name for the secondary name server. We recommend using a host name similar to "ns2.nur-ein-beispiel.de".
    To do this, create a new A record in the DNS settings of your domain that refers to the IP address of the secondary name server.

Secondary Nameserver with Plesk: Setup on Secondary Nameserver

  1. Set up the domain in your Plesk in the same way as your other Plesk server
     
  2. In "Hosting & DNS > DNS", click on the "Switch to Secondary" button.
    Then click on “Add record” and enter the IP address of the Primary Nameserver (the other Plesk server).
     
  3. In the general DNS settings under "Tools & Settings > DNS Settings" you will find the item "Transfer Restrictions Template". To allow your secondary name server to transfer the DNS settings from your server, enter the IP address of your primary name server there.

These three steps are sufficient to complete the setup of the secondary name server using Plesk. When connecting a domain, you can now use the host name of your Plesk server as the primary nameserver and your secondary nameserver.

Secondary Nameserver without Plesk: Setup on the Plesk server

  1. Installation of extension "Slave DNS Manager" via "Extensions"
     
  2. Open the extension and click "Add Slave"
     
  3. Add the IP address of your Secondary Nameserver under "Slave DNS IP address"
     
  4. Keep that window open while configuring the Secondary Nameserver
     
  5. When the Secondary Nameserver is set up (see below) end configuration with "OK".

Secondary Nameserver without Plesk: Setup on Secondary Nameserver

The following commands have been tested on a server with Debian 12; the commands and configuration files may differ slightly for other Linux distributions.

  1. Install BIND:
    apt install bind9
     
  2. In /etc/bind/named.conf.options add the following line to the Options directive:

    allow-new-zones yes;
     

  3. In /etc/bind/named.conf.local add the following:

    key "rndc-key-IP.OF.PLESK.SERVER" {
      algorithm hmac-md5;
      secret "
    YOUR-SECRET";
    };

    controls {
      inet * port 953 allow {
    IP.OF.PLESK.SERVER; 127.0.0.1; } keys { "rndc-key-IP.OF.PLESK.SERVER"; };
    };


    Replace "IP.OF.PLESK.SERVER" with the IP of your Plesk server and "YOUR-SECRET" with the value in "Secret" in the configuration window on your Plesk server.
     

  4. Restart bind, e.g. like this:

    systemctl restart named.service
     

The secondary name server is now complete and the configuration on the Plesk server can be finalized with "OK" (see above).

When connecting a domain, you can now use the host name of your Plesk server as the primary nameserver and your secondary nameserver.


Kommunizieren Sie professionell

Ob geschäftlich oder privat - mit der E-Mail-Adresse für Ihre eigene Domain kommunizieren Sie mit Groupware-Funktionen auch im Team.

Sicherheit und Vertrauen für Ihren Webauftritt

Mit einem SSL-Zertifikat sorgen Sie für verschlüsselte Datenübertragung. Die Echtheit Ihres Webauftritts wird bestätigt. So schützen Sie sich und Ihre Besucher.

otto.friedrich@hosteurope.de xanthippe.ypsilante@hosteurope.de hercules.ikarus@hosteurope.de